The brand for the free 2.4GHz phone would be either Bell something or Curtis. during the year and a half I worked as an Electronics person at my local OMax, those phones were the most common returns. Most common complaints: wouldn't hold charge for more than a few hours standby, lots of static at about 50-75 feet from base, unreliable CallerID. My reccomendation to all customers then was always, spend another $20 and get a good phone and save your time returning the other one and purchasing a good one. Nobody tended to care.
